Output e180a2d25e594fe3d9c338bf4b3a55f05a7b00f41003450a293e8d69c78a8347:23

value
5700000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5e770c1dbad00993f86881a4ec5732e128cdb172 OP_EQUAL
address
3AJW48SwVEuFLMf2YJesyoju17ucaYsNGX
transaction
e180a2d25e594fe3d9c338bf4b3a55f05a7b00f41003450a293e8d69c78a8347
spent
true